Tea Time with Tara is a bold brew of truth, grit, and heart. This isn’t your typical self-help podcast—this is real talk, unfiltered and unapologetic. Hosted by Tara Caban Rivera, Tea Time with Tara dives headfirst into the messy, complicated, and beautiful parts of being human. From mental health and trauma to relationships, identity, and growth—nothing is off-limits. Some conversations will crack you up, others might break your heart open, but all of them are grounded in raw honesty and radical compassion. This show isn’t about having all the answers. It’s about asking better questions, sitting in the discomfort, and showing up as our full, imperfect selves. It’s a space where we keep it real, keep it deep, and keep it moving—with laughter, a little chaos, and a lot of love. So pull up a chair, pour yourself something strong, and join us for the kind of conversations that actually matter. What Safety Feels Like: Relearning Emotional Security in Relationships

Tue Sep 02 2025

Listen

We all want to feel safe in love—but what does emotional safety actually mean? In this episode of Tea Time with Tara's Can We Talk? miniseries, we explore what safety feels like in a relationship, how to recognize when it’s missing, and why many of us mistake peacekeeping for real security. You’ll learn: What emotional safety is—and isn’t The difference between stability and safety How your nervous system reacts to emotional disconnection Practical ways to build safety with your partner Why feeling seen, heard, and held isn’t optional—it’s foundational If you’ve ever said “I’m fine” when you weren’t, or stayed silent to keep the peace, this one’s for you.
